Doug McMillon: Walmart's CEO Focuses on People and Technology

WHAT'S THE STORY?

What's Happening?

Doug McMillon, President and CEO of Walmart, has transformed the company into a tech-powered, people-led retailer. Since becoming CEO in 2014, McMillon has increased wages, expanded parental leave, and invested in education opportunities for associates. He has also launched Project Gigaton, aiming to reduce emissions globally. McMillon serves on several boards, including the Business Roundtable and the U.S.-China Business Council, reflecting his influence in both business and policy.
